I use a wireless gadget that plugs into the 12V socket and tunes to the radio and charges the iPod. Sometimes it is not as good as having a cable fitted direct to the radio but works perfectly well for me, even in London.
It has easy buttons (without menus!) for setup and also charges the iPod and similar iGadgets. Its made by Kensington and caled "Liquid FM deluxe for Ipod". Costs around £10 or less.
Belkin and Griffin als make similar gadgets that may also do the job.
